Engineering

SOFTWARE DEVELOPMENT

We identify Business Analysis in Software Product Development as a separate area of expertise, targeted to extend capabilities and facilitate your central Product Management efforts. This helps your Product Manager to scale properly and focus on the most critical things, without being overloaded by a huge amount of information from users or multiple products requirements management tasks, etc.

We supports you at any stage of your product evolution – from a mere idea to product implementation, support and maintenance.

All product quality assurance functions are handled by an independent QA department whose sole mission is the quality of your product at its every aspect. Independence from the development team guarantees that you always get correct understanding of the quality and will be able to make informed decisions based on that information.

Engagement Scenarios

Full Cycle Product Development

You have an idea that has to be implemented and delivered to the market. We will help you identify the required budget, assign the team and integrate it properly with your Product Management and Marketing teams.

Customer’s In-house Team Expansion

You have already defined processes and established a team, but would like to extend or optimize your current development capabilities. We will analyze your existing processes to adjust our standard approach. We will assign a project team that may be scaled when required. The process is coordinated by a product development manager on the customer’s side.

Project Rescue

You have a partially completed product. It requires to be finished under tight deadlines, while documentation may be incomplete or not available at all, some source code may be missing. We will analyze what you have, assess product completeness level realistically and provide you with a plan to finish your product.

Request a Call Back

Loader